The Role

We are looking for a high-performance Senior Financial Analyst to join our FP&A team and have an immediate impact. This position reports into the Sr Manager of FP&A and will support our Professional Services, Customer Growth and Customer Support teams. This position will also manage services revenue forecasting, commissions planning and calculations, and other high-profile projects. Candidate will need to handle multiple priorities, have strong attention to detail, deal with ambiguity, and work collaboratively with other members of the FP&A, Accounting, HR and CX teams. Candidates should also have exceptional Excel modeling skills and experience with a SaaS business.

Responsibilities:

  • Manage the preparation of monthly results, budget-to-actual and variance analysis reports, and metrics.

  • Support FP&A team members in their variance analysis at detailed department level.

  • Analyze and track Professional Services revenue, operational expense and other performance metrics as it relates to Professional Services.

  • Calculate and analyze commissions related to Professional Services and Customer Growth teams, and assist with commission plan development.

  • Enhance and/or rebuild forecast and variance reporting packages to use with departmental leaders.

  • Guide other departments by researching, analyzing and interpreting data.

  • Recommend data and process changes to ensure reporting accuracy and scalability.

  • Complete ad-hoc projects and create reports as needed.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Finance, Accounting, or other related field

  • 3-5 plus years of experience with high-growth SaaS Companies, either in an internal role or through management consulting or other relevant experience.

  • Experience with Key SaaS Metrics (Gross Retention, Renewal Rate, Net Retention, etc.).

  • Strong attention to detail, excellent communication skills, and ability to manage several projects simultaneously in a high-growth environment.

  • Comfortable aggregating and validating data from multiple sources.

  • Strong excel modeling skills; ability to learn new tools and systems in a dynamic environment.

  • Proven track record of collaborating cross-functionally with key stakeholders.

  • Proficiency in Adaptive Insights or other financial modeling system a Requirement.

  • Experience with commission calculations a plus.

What We Do

Tricentis is the global leader in enterprise continuous testing, widely credited for reinventing software testing for DevOps, cloud, and enterprise applications. The Tricentis AI-powered, continuous testing platform provides a new and fundamentally different way to perform software testing. An approach that’s totally automated, fully codeless, and intelligently driven by AI. It addresses both agile development and complex enterprise apps, enabling enterprises to accelerate their digital transformation by dramatically increasing software release speed, reducing costs, and improving software quality. Tricentis has been widely recognized as the leader by all major industry analysts, including being named the leader in Gartner’s Magic Quadrant five years in a row. Tricentis has more than 1,800 customers, including the largest brands in the world, such as McKesson, Accenture, Nationwide Insurance, Allianz, Telstra, Moet-Hennessy-Louis Vuitton, and Vodafone.
